Output d10a51e2c766bcd5e96891ad319d84cdc2a0fee713a2ab15de7975da82b41ff2:0

value
6966343499740
script pubkey
OP_0 OP_PUSHBYTES_20 3652db7e58664119ef49e129338c2d91a1c1eb53
address
tb1qxefdkljcveq3nm6fuy5n8rpdjxsur66ndjkkdx
transaction
d10a51e2c766bcd5e96891ad319d84cdc2a0fee713a2ab15de7975da82b41ff2
confirmations
193537
spent
true